Band 7 Example

Question: Do you think you spend too much time on social media?

Idea 1

Yes
Model Answer
Yes, I think I spend too much time on social media. I often find myself scrolling for hours without realizing it, and it affects my productivity. I try to limit my usage, but it's challenging.
Yes, I do believe I spend too much time on social media. I often find myself scrolling for hours without realizing it, which significantly impacts my productivity and concentration. Although I try to limit my usage, it's quite challenging, and I sometimes feel overwhelmed by the sheer amount of information.
Grammar Analysis
1.Usage of present simple tense: The response uses the present simple tense ("I do believe", "I often find", "I try") to express habitual actions and general truths, which is appropriate for the context. 2.Usage of conjunctions: The use of "although" introduces a contrast between the desire to limit usage and the challenge of doing so, adding depth to the response.
Vocabulary
  • scrolling for hours
  • productivity and concentration
  • overwhelmed by the sheer amount of information

Idea 2

No
Model Answer
No, I don't think I spend too much time on social media. I've set boundaries for myself and mainly use it to stay in touch with friends and family. I prefer real-life interactions.
No, I don't believe I spend too much time on social media. I've set clear boundaries for my usage and primarily use it to stay connected with friends and family. I prioritize real-life interactions over virtual ones and find it easy to disconnect when needed.
Grammar Analysis
1.Present Perfect Tense: "I've set clear boundaries for my usage" The use of the present perfect tense here indicates that the action of setting boundaries is completed in the past but has relevance to the present. 2.Use of adverbs: "primarily" and "easily" are used to modify verbs, showing the candidate's ability to use adverbs to add detail to their actions.
Vocabulary
  • clear boundaries
  • primarily
  • prioritize
  • disconnect

Idea 3

Sometimes
Model Answer
Sometimes, I feel like I spend too much time on social media. It depends on my mood or what's happening in my life. During stressful times, I might use it more as a distraction.
Sometimes, I do feel like I spend too much time on social media. It really depends on my mood or what's happening in my life. During stressful periods, I might use it more as a distraction, but I try to balance my time between social media and other activities. Occasionally, I take breaks from it to recharge.
Grammar Analysis
1.Conditional sentence: "It really depends on my mood or what's happening in my life." This sentence uses a conditional structure to explain how the amount of time spent on social media varies based on mood or life events. 2.Contrast conjunction: "but I try to balance my time between social media and other activities." The use of "but" as a contrast conjunction indicates the speaker's effort to balance social media use with other activities, despite sometimes spending too much time on it.
Vocabulary
  • stressful periods
  • distraction
  • balance my time
  • occasionally
  • recharge
